2026 Michigan Playwrights Festival at Theatre NOVA

Dates: 8/12/2026 - 8/16/2026

📍 Theatre: Theatre NOVA


410 W. Huron, Ann Arbor, MI


The 2026 Michigan Playwrights Festival at Theatre NOVA will showcase five to six original full-length plays by Michigan-based playwrights from August 12 to 16, 2026. Each selected work will be presented through readings, followed by audience talkbacks and feedback sessions. This festival celebrates the talent of local playwrights and aims to foster their development in a collaborative and supportive environment. Playwrights will receive a stipend and complimentary tickets to their readings, emphasizing Theatre NOVA’s commitment to new voices in theater.

July 23, 2026 Theatre NOVA announced the 2026 Michigan Playwrights Festival in Ann Arbor, featuring four original full-length plays by Michigan-based playwrights, each presented as a reading with talkbacks and audience feedback sessions.

November 10, 2025 Theatre NOVA has called for submissions for the 2026 Michigan Playwrights Festival. The Festival will feature five to six original, full-length plays by Michigan-based playwrights.

June 12, 2025 Theatre NOVA has announced its eleventh season, featuring six mainstage productions, including two world premieres, two Michigan premieres, two musicals, and the return of its annual Michigan Playwrights Festival.
